If I create a file dialog, and use the destroy method, return one error:
[EMAIL PROTECTED]:~/Desktop$ python gufw.py
gufw.py:19: Warning: g_object_unref: assertion `G_IS_OBJECT (object)' failed
dialog.destroy()
End program
[EMAIL PROTECTED]:~/Desktop$
If you change .destroy() by .hide() it works.
But .destroy() works fine in Hardy and previus Intrepid kernel.
I don't know if is of python or gtk.
Best regards.
Intrepid Ibex updated to kernel 2.6.27-4-generic
